Ditto Bill Smith's first one-star review. You give specific info (such as birth date, hospital, city,and state) and they entice you to spend $20 to see 100% matches of people who have not stated that much info. Then you send those 100% matches a message asking to clarify their date of birth, for example and you find it was an entirely different date, or in my case 67% of the people I messaged never bothered to respond. On top of that, you can't edit your message sent nor add a second message to encourage a response.
While is not really the fault of the site that some people are jerks/whatever who sign up to find a lost birth relative and then never have the courtesy to respond to a potential match, it is the fault of the site that you can't send additional messages. And it's their fault for listing as a 100% match someone who has only listed sketchy info that obviously does not match your info.
And their 90% matches are a joke. What good are 2000 listings of people born in a different town, different state, or on a different date from the info you enter? Maybe I'm supposed to pick out a female born to someone else in a different state two years later and try to convince her that she's my wife's long-lost daughter? Makes no sense.
I'm not asking for or expecting a refund--I paid my $20 and took my chances, but I sure as H ain't gonna make it $40!
